CoffeeScript for Framer.js

Learn CoffeeScript.

Create interactive
prototypes with Framer.js

Even if you've never written a line of code.

Buy ebook

Dropbox, Facebook, Google, Slack, Stripe and more all use Framer.js to prototype and experiment with interaction design.

If you've never written CoffeeScript (or JavaScript) before, you might find yourself climbing up a steep learning curve before you reach the peak of productivity. CoffeeScript for Framer.js will get you up to speed on CoffeeScript and the basic programming principles you'll need to bring your ideas to life.

Topics covered

Programming basics

Programming basics

Prototyping interactivity

Prototyping interactivity

Animating interfaces

Animating interfaces

About the author

Tessa Thornton

is a JavaScript and CoffeeScript developer at Shopify in Toronto, Canada. She is an experienced developer and technical writer, and has been using CoffeeScript since before it got cool and then not cool and then cool again.
Tessa Thornton
CoffeeScript for Framer.js

has been successfully added to your cart . Feel free to continue shopping or check out .

This book is written for interaction designers who are excited to work with Framer.js but don't have much (or any) coding experience.

CoffeeScript for Framer.js assumes no previous knowledge of CoffeeScript or JavaScript, but could also be a good refresher for those who'd like to brush up on their skills.

Download includes:
  • 60+ page eBook (PDF or epub)
  • 5 complete Framer projects with assets
  • 4 editable PSD and Sketch files
  • Free updates
  • No DRM

Topics Covered

  1. CoffeeScript for Beginners
    • Basic math, data types, variables, functions, arrays, objects, and loops
  2. Simple Animations
  3. Events
  4. Simple Interactions: 5 step-by-step examples
      • Dismiss a modal window
      • Toggle between states
      • Touch interactions
      • Generating elements with loops
      • Multi-part animations

Who this book is for

This book is written for interaction designers who are excited to work with Framer.js but don't have much (or any) coding experience.

CoffeeScript for Framer.js assumes no previous knowledge of CoffeeScript or JavaScript, but could also be a good refresher for those who'd like to brush up on their skills.